What country is Japan’s best friend?

Japan has formed strong alliances with several nations across the globe, making it difficult to determine its best friend. The United States has been a significant ally since World War II, while Australia and Japan share a unique relationship based on trade and environmental projects. Despite a tumultuous history, South Korea and Japan have managed to form a strong alliance, while India and Japan share a strategic partnership based on their shared democratic values. Canada and Japan share a friendly relationship based on shared values such as democracy, human rights, and rule of law. France and Japan share a cultural bond based on their love for art, fashion, and cuisine. The United Kingdom and Japan share a long-standing relationship based on shared values such as democracy, human rights, and free trade. Vietnam, the Philippines, and Thailand also have strategic partnerships with Japan based on mutual interests in regional security and economic development.
